About The Position

Compliance Management International (CMI) is seeking a highly skilled Construction Safety Professional with extensive experience overseeing safety for data center construction projects, preferably across all phases—from site preparation through commissioning. The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in electrical safety, a strong grasp of OSHA 29 CFR 1926 Construction Safety Standards, and the proven ability to lead safety teams, drive compliance, and foster a culture of safety excellence.

Responsibilities

  • Lead site safety operations on large-scale data center construction projects.
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local safety regulations, particularly OSHA 29 CFR 1926.
  • Conduct site audits, inspections, and risk assessments to proactively identify and mitigate hazards.
  • Manage and mentor safety teams, fostering professional development and consistent safety practices.
  • Collaborate with project managers, contractors, engineers, and stakeholders to integrate safety into all project phases.
  • Develop and deliver safety training programs and toolbox talks tailored to project needs.
  • Maintain accurate documentation and reporting on incidents, near misses, and corrective actions.
  • Use Microsoft Office Suite or safety management software to track and analyze safety data.
